With an ever-increasing demand for bigger, brighter, and more-efficient displays, the research into new display technologies is consistently vibrant and groundbreaking. In this paper, a new type of display material based on the electrical actuation of photonic crystals is described. This material, called Photonic Ink, is capable of reflecting bright and narrow bands of color tunable throughout the entire visible spectrum as well as into the UV or NIR. P-Ink devices are switched at low voltage and display electrical bistability, leading to very low power consumption. The characteristics of the P-Ink material make it a viable option for color-based reflective-display devices.
